About the Role:

Data is the driver for our future at Cars Commerce. We’re searching for a collaborative, analytical, and innovative engineer to build scalable and highly performant platforms, systems and tools to enable innovations with data. If you are passionate about building large scale systems and data driven products, we want to hear from you.

Responsibilities Include:

Design and build robust data pipelines and deriving insights out of the data using advanced analytic techniques, streaming and machine learning at scale

Work within a dynamic, forward thinking team environment where you will design, develop, and maintain mission-critical, highly visible Big Data applications

Build, deploy and support data pipelines into production.

Work in close partnership with other Engineering teams, including Data Science, & cross-functional teams, such as Product Management & Product Design

Partner with stakeholders for requirements and prioritization

Opportunity to mentor others on the team and share your knowledge across the Cars.com organization

Required Skills

Experience with one or more query language (e.g., SQL, PL/SQL, DDL, HiveQL, SparkSQL)

Experience with data modeling, warehousing and building ETL pipelines

Proficiency in at least one programming language commonly used within Data Engineering, such as Python, Scala, or Java.

Solid understanding of Spark and ability to write, debug and optimize Spark code in Python.

Solid understanding of various file formats and compression techniques.

Experience with any of ETL schedulers such as Airflow or similar frameworks.

Experience with source code management systems such as Github and developing CI/CD pipelines with tools such as Jenkins for data.

Excellent communication and collaboration skills.

Ability to design, develop and debug at a cross-project level.

Required Experience

Data Engineering | 5+ years of designing & developing complex, real-time applications at enterprise scale; specifically Python and/or Scala.

Big Data Ecosystem | 5+ years of hands-on, professional experience with tools and platforms like Spark Streaming, EMR, Kafka.

AWS Cloud | 5+ years of professional experience in developing Big Data applications in the cloud, specifically AWS.

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or related major; or equivalent years of experience

Preferred:

Experience managing and Optimizing Spark

Experience with developing REST APIs

Experience to develop Spark streaming jobs to read data from Kafka.

Experience working with Google Analytics 4

Experience working with digital marketing platforms such as Facebook, Google Ads, and so on.
